22 changes: 22 additions & 0 deletions packages/biometric-ed25519/jest.config.js
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,22 @@
module.exports = {
preset: "ts-jest",
collectCoverage: true,
projects: [
{
displayName: "dom",
testEnvironment: "jsdom", // runs tests in a browser-like environment
testMatch: [
"**/test/**/*.test.js?(x)",
"**/test/**/*.test.dom.js?(x)",
],
},
{
displayName: "node",
testEnvironment: "node", // runs tests in a Node.js environment
testMatch: [
"**/test/**/*.test.js?(x)",
"**/test/**/*.test.node.js?(x)",
],
},
],
};
